摘要
Exciplex-based thermally activated delayed fluorescence (TADF) materials show long luminescence lifetimes and high quantum efficiency by converting the non-radiative triplets into the radiative singlets. Here, strong upconverted fluorescence from the amorphous thin films of TADF donor-acceptor (D-A) exciplexes is observed under near-infrared excitation. The spectroscopic studies demonstrate that the enhanced upconversion in exciplex emission combines a series of excited state processes including the two-photon absorption (TPA) of donors and the TADF of D-A pairs. The comparison between donor-only and D-A systems indicates that the upconversion is greatly facilitated by the energy harvesting mechanisms existing in the exciplex-based TADF materials. The results reveal the formation mechanism of exciplex excited-states following the two-photon excitation in D-A blends, and consequently the potentials of exciplex materials in nonlinear optics applications. Moreover, a maximum D-A distance of similar to 6.9 nm for two-photon excited exciplex formation is obtained.
